typeManager¶
type Manager struct {// contains filtered or unexported fields}
Manager manages all notifications being enqueued and dispatched.
Manager maintains a notifier: this consumes the queue of notification messages in the store.
The notifier dequeues messages from the store _CODER_NOTIFICATIONS_LEASE_COUNT_ at a time and concurrently "dispatches"these messages, meaning they are sent by their respective methods (email, webhook, etc).
To reduce load on the store, successful and failed dispatches are accumulated in two separate buffers (success/failure)of size CODER_NOTIFICATIONS_STORE_SYNC_INTERVAL in the Manager, and updates are sent to the store about which messagessucceeded or failed every CODER_NOTIFICATIONS_STORE_SYNC_INTERVAL seconds.These buffers are limited in size, and naturally introduce some backpressure; if there are hundreds of messages to besent but they start failing too quickly, the buffers (receive channels) will fill up and block senders, which willslow down the dispatch rate.
NOTE: The above backpressure mechanism only works within the same process, which may not be true forever, such as ifwe split notifiers out into separate targets for greater processing throughput; in this case we will need analternative mechanism for handling backpressure.

typeStore¶
type Store interface {AcquireNotificationMessages(ctxcontext.Context, paramsdatabase.AcquireNotificationMessagesParams) ([]database.AcquireNotificationMessagesRow,error)BulkMarkNotificationMessagesSent(ctxcontext.Context, argdatabase.BulkMarkNotificationMessagesSentParams) (int64,error)BulkMarkNotificationMessagesFailed(ctxcontext.Context, argdatabase.BulkMarkNotificationMessagesFailedParams) (int64,error)EnqueueNotificationMessage(ctxcontext.Context, argdatabase.EnqueueNotificationMessageParams)errorFetchNewMessageMetadata(ctxcontext.Context, argdatabase.FetchNewMessageMetadataParams) (database.FetchNewMessageMetadataRow,error)GetNotificationMessagesByStatus(ctxcontext.Context, argdatabase.GetNotificationMessagesByStatusParams) ([]database.NotificationMessage,error)GetNotificationsSettings(ctxcontext.Context) (string,error)GetApplicationName(ctxcontext.Context) (string,error)GetLogoURL(ctxcontext.Context) (string,error)InsertInboxNotification(ctxcontext.Context, argdatabase.InsertInboxNotificationParams) (database.InboxNotification,error)}
Store defines the API between the notifications system and the storage.This abstraction is in place so that we can intercept the direct database interactions, or (later) swap out these callswith dRPC calls should we want to split the notifiers out into their own component for high availability/throughput.TODO: don't use database types here
